We have a unique opportunity for a Divisional Legal Manager to join a leading house developer in a senior capacity, where you will lead the in-house conveyancing team and provide an efficient service led in-house estate conveyancing service for the sale of new homes, part exchange and other related transactions. Working closely with the Head of Conveyancing and being supported by two Assistant Divisional Legal Managers, you will manage a team of 14 and will be responsible for ensuring the team provides an efficient plot conveyancing service whilst ensuring that you have a professional, motivated team that realises its full potential. In addition, you will develop strong relationships with key individuals, providing general advice and support, and will continue to deliver the highest standard of customer services. You will also undertake transactional work which includes: Preparation of legal packs for the sale of plots. Infrastructure agreements for the adoption of works to new and closed developments, including Section 278 and 38 agreements, Section 104 and 185 agreements and Section 111 agreements. Land Transfers/Easements to utility companies. Sales of surplus land. Sales of freehold reversions. Management Agreements and Land Transfers to Management Companies. Lease extensions, deeds of covenant, deeds of rectification. Documents required to resolve historic enquiries. Applications from Solicitors, Legal Executives or Licensed Conveyancers are welcome with a proven track record of property law and an ability to navigate through residential estate conveyancing. Management experience is essential and you should understand the key drivers for staff motivation whilst having the skills to identify training and development. Job Description £40k OTE with uncapped bonus opportunity - Hybrid working We are looking to recruit Property Lawyers to join our team in Manchester. This would suit a person with a background of working in a conveyancing environment and with experience running their own caseload. Key responsibilities of an Property Lawyer You will be responsible for managing a caseload on a day to day basis which includes all aspects of the conveyancing transaction from instruction to completion, registration and closure of the file. Taking instructions, keeping accurate file notes, communicating with clients and 3 rd parties, and completing tasks. You will draft legal documents including Standard Precedent Letters, Contract Packs, Title Reports, Exchange and Completion letters, general correspondence, and Land Registry and HMRC forms. Carry out Pre-completion, Land Registry and Conveyancing searches accurately and timely. You will ensure the file is ready for exchange and completion, making sure all the correct and necessary paperwork and funds are in place. Carry out Post Completion work including preparing and sending applications to the Land Registry, Stamp Duty Land Tax submissions, file closures and checking account ledgers. As a Property Lawyer you have a mixed caseload of Freeholds and Leaseholds. You may receive training on more complex matters such shared ownership, unregistered properties, acting for companies, lease variations and extensions, and new builds.
